Kingston 16 GB DDR4-3200 Registered ECC Module

This 288-pin DDR4 SDRAM DIMM delivers 16 GB of registered memory with ECC error correction. It operates at 3200 MHz (PC4-25600) with CL22 timings and a 1.20 V supply. The single-rank 1Rx8 design targets server and workstation platforms that require registered signal buffering.

Suited For Multi-Socket Servers

Registered ECC modules are built for multi-processor servers and workstations that mandate buffered memory for signal integrity across large capacities. Desktop PCs and consumer laptops with unbuffered memory controllers cannot use this DIMM, so buyers needing standard desktop RAM should look elsewhere.

Questions about this item

How do I install this 288-pin DDR4 module and which orientation mistake should I avoid?

Align the notch on the module with the key in the server DIMM slot, press straight down until the ejector tabs click locked, and do not force it backwards — the single off-centre notch only fits one way.

What maintenance or replacement will this registered ECC DIMM need over time?

No routine maintenance is required; keep slot contacts dust-free and replace the module only if memory diagnostics report uncorrectable ECC errors or the system fails to POST with it installed.
